Transaction 40a5b5a8887918c16389a22d65e59ab4972faca923bb2239a347e6f9b70b5851
1 Input
1 Output
-
40a5b5a8887918c16389a22d65e59ab4972faca923bb2239a347e6f9b70b5851:0
- value
- 6064619
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4db53bc7172e81a544b4f33b09c1ddf0d64fa14a OP_EQUAL
- address
- 38mu4e3WpwX2pdewQwcraA46v7uedabZuj